The Global HR Operations team is looking for a HR Operations Analyst in the US. The HR Operations team provides operational support to Employees and the wider HR team throughout the employee life cycle from onboarding to offboarding. The HR Operations Analyst should understand the need to deliver an excellent experience to all our stakeholders, along with having the skill set and curiosity to identify continuous improvement opportunities with our HR Operations processes. This is a busy global role which comes with the need for the successful candidate to be able to organize, prioritize and shift competing priorities as needed with their workload and incoming requests.
This role reports to the HR Operations Manager based in Chicago (Headquarters) and is part of a Global HR Operations team based across Bangalore, Belfast, Chicago, London & New York.

Key Responsibilities
- The HR Operations Analyst position is responsible for supporting the HR Division as part of the HR Operations Team.
- This position is also responsible for Reporting and works with all Client workers to assist them with inquiries providing first level support and escalating to COEs as needed.
- Regularly triage and resolve employee life cycle and stakeholder queries via our ticketing system (JIRA) in line with SLAs and local legislation ensuring the highest level of customer service.
- Partner with HR stakeholders (HRBPs, Employee Relations, Talent Management, Recruiting, HR Technology & Analytics, Compensation & Benefits, Mobility & Immigration) on employee life cycle activities and other projects and initiatives, including support with the offboarding process for employees, including exit interviews, leaver documentation (including severance agreements) and other administration.
- Support with Workday queries and transactions, escalating to HR Technology as appropriate.
- Provides guidance to the HR Operations team on day-to-day activities and provides feedback to inform development of the HR team members. These activities include HR data maintenance in Workday and auditing, reporting and candidate management, as well as first-tier system support and responding to other internal customer inquiries.
- Assists the manager/director in training new and mentoring existing HR Operations team members and updating the Global HR Operations & Global Mobility Workstream on a weekly basis.
- Perform first level process and technical support for all HR systems and escalates issues appropriately.
- Ensure integrity and compliance of data in Workday, including new hires, terminations, transfers, and pay rate changes and ensure resolution when discrepancies are identified.
- Manages corrections for Workday HCM transactions and data, as needed.
- Identify continuous process improvement opportunities and work with the relevant stakeholders on requirements, testing and implementation.
- Ensure employee life cycle tasks and processes are completed with an awareness of local laws and regulations as well as compliance with local requirements.
- Complete regular cyclical and adhoc, internal and external audits
- Continuously review HR processes and supporting documentation to ensure they are up to date.
- Support additional ad-hoc duties in line with business needs, including partnering with HR users and liaisons within the organization to define requirements for ad-hoc report requests.
- Makes recommendations, develops and tests final reports using the Workday HCM or other HR systems. Provides guidance to the team on complex requirements or with building reports in Workday HCM.
- Contribute to Global HR projects and lead project initiatives when required.
- Assist the Global Mobility and Immigration team with administration support including right to work checks, visa processing, I-9 reverifications, relocation and transfer support, and payment processing support.
- Manage and adhere to records retention schedules.
- Continuously review and update processes within HR documentation and user manuals.
